Purpose: The aims of the study are to investigate the effects of high-intensity resistance training (HIRT) with or without creatine monohydrate (CM) supplementation on three key areas: muscle characteristics, brain health, and metabolism/protein dynamics. Participants: 51 healthy, perimenopausal women between 38-60 years old. Procedures: In a randomized double-blind, placebo-controlled design, participants will either consume creatine (CM), a placebo (PL), or no supplement (CON). CM and PL groups will be assigned a HIRT protocol, and the CON will do no training.
